1.0.1 • Published 6 years ago
yl-persistent-var v1.0.1
yl-persistent-var
Persist your data by localStorage and use it like react's state.
Recommended for use in webpack environment.
How to Use
import YlPersistentVar from 'yl-persistent-var'
// Set cache key 'custom-name'
const v = new YlPersistentVar('custom-name');
// set states
v.setState({
a:1,
b:2,
});
console.log(v.getState());
// set state by a function
v.setState(prevState => {
prevState.a++;
return prevState;
});
console.log(v.getState());
// clear your data
// v.clear();
// console.log(v.getState());
Your data will be saved by localStorage. Try run this script again.